WebHere, we present a protocol to remove aldehydes and reactive ketones from mixtures by a liquid-liquid extraction protocol directly with saturated sodium bisulfite in a miscible solvent. This combined protocol is rapid and facile to perform. The aldehyde or ketone can be re-isolated by the basification of the aqueous layer.

WebThe sulfur in the bisulfite ion acts as a nucleophile and adds to the carbonyl carbon. Because this is such a bulky nucleophile, it will add only to a relatively sterically unhindered carbonyl. This requires the carbonyl to be part of an aldehyde in which one of the R groups is the very small hydrogen, or a ketone having small ‘R’ groups. WebApr 5, 2024 · Sodium Bisulphite reacts with carbonyl compounds majorly with aldehydes and ketones having a small aliphatic chain. It generally does not react with aromatic ketones due to steric hindrance posed by the large sized benzene ring.
